Fatal UTV accident Monday afternoon in NE Iowa

(Black Hawk County, IA) – A man on a UTV died Monday afternoon northeast of Waterloo. The Iowa State Patrol reports a 2020 Polaris UTV being operated by 66-year-old Scott Reynolds, of Waterloo, was traveling southbound, just north of 4505 Crane Creek Road at around 1:55-p.m., when the machine went off of the road and rolled into the east ditch.

The UTV came to rest on the driver’s side and caught fire. Reynolds died at the scene. The Black Hawk County Sheriff’s Office and Dunkerton Fire and Ambulance assisted at the crash site.
